[0033] The embodiment of this application provides a method for judging SDN connection, which is applied to the above system, refer to figure 2 As shown in , the method includes:
[0034] S101. The OpenFlow switch establishes a control communication channel with the SDN controller to obtain an upstream port of the machine.
[0035] In this application, the port used by the OpenFlow switch to connect to the SDN controller is marked as the "upstream port" of the switch, and the upstream port is the port on the OpenFlow switch that has received the message sent by the SDN controller. The port of the OpenFlow switch connected to the SDN controller may be a direct connection port or a non-direct connection port. After each OpenFlow switch completes the establishment of a control communication channel with the SDN controller, each switch can automatically identify the local "upstream port". [0133] The embodiment of the present application provides an OpenFlow switch, which is applied to the above method, refer to Figure 7 As shown in, the switch 12 includes:
[0134] The obtaining unit 1201 is configured to establish a control communication channel with the SDN controller to obtain the upstream port of the local machine.
[0135] The sending unit 1202 is configured to send a first advertisement message through an upstream port, where the first advertisement message includes identification information of the OpenFlow switch.
[0136] The receiving unit 1203 is configured to receive a first response message sent by the upstream switch, where the first response message includes identification information of the upstream switch.
[0137] The acquiring unit 1201 is further configured to acquire an upstream neighbor switch record table corresponding to the upstream port according to the identification information of the upstream port and the upstream switch.
